[quote=Anonymous]You can be separate in the same house. Yes, it is easier to with a signed PSA. However, you will both have to figure out a permanent housing solution. This is why our divorce took 2 years from separation start to divorce decree. Housing was literally the hardest thing to figure out. You can do with with a mediator or an attorney. You have to be separate for a year before filing. I think you need to do an in-home separation and figure out your long-term housing solution. Will you sell the house? Will one of you keep it and buy the other out (usually by borrowing money)? Or what? It takes time to figure this out, but that is why you can have an in-home separation to do that. [/quote]
